What Exactly is Reaction Time? The Basics
Okay, so what exactly are we talking about when we say "reaction time"? Simply put, reaction time is the time it takes for you to perceive a stimulus, process it, and then respond. Think of it as the ultimate mental and physical race against the clock. This all happens in a blink of an eye. In sports, this "stimulus" could be anything – a ball leaving a pitcher's hand, a starting gun firing, a quick feint by an opponent. Your brain needs to register the signal (the visual or auditory cue), figure out what it means, and then send a signal to your muscles to take action (swinging the bat, sprinting off the line, or changing direction). The faster this entire process, the better your reaction time, and the better your chances of succeeding. You can think of it as a split-second decision-making process that can dramatically influence the outcome of the game.
It’s not just about speed; it's about the speed of your brain and body working together seamlessly. This coordination is what separates elite athletes from the average Joe. For instance, in baseball, a batter has a fraction of a second to react to a 90-mph fastball. The faster their reaction time, the greater their ability to make contact with the ball. Another example is in sprinting. A sprinter's reaction time to the starting gun can make or break a race. A millisecond advantage at the start can translate into winning the race. Factors that impact reaction time include, but are not limited to, the type of sport, individual abilities, and training regimens. The brain processes information and sends signals to muscles, so any delay in this process can impact your overall performance. Improving reaction time is not just about genetics; it's about training, practice, and understanding the mental and physical components involved.
Now, how is reaction time measured? Typically, it's measured in milliseconds (ms), a thousandth of a second. This incredibly small unit of time underscores just how crucial those split seconds are in sports. There are several ways to measure reaction time, like with specialized equipment, such as reaction timers, which are often used in training and research settings. These devices usually involve a visual or auditory stimulus and require the participant to respond with a button press or another pre-defined action. Other options include specific sports drills and assessments that evaluate an athlete's ability to react to changing situations. For instance, a baseball coach might time how quickly a batter can react to a pitch. In other cases, professional sporting organizations have sophisticated systems for measuring athletes' performance in competitive environments. Think about those fancy systems used in Formula 1 racing, where even the smallest delay can result in losing a position in the race. So, reaction time is not just a concept, it's a measurable factor that can be tracked, evaluated, and improved upon.

Factors Influencing Reaction Time: What Affects Your Speed?
Alright, so we know reaction time is important, but what actually affects it? Several factors come into play, and understanding them can help you tailor your training to improve your performance. It's not just about how fast your muscles are; it's a complex interplay of your body and mind. One major influence is your physical condition. This includes your overall fitness level, your muscle strength, and your flexibility. A body that's in good shape is better equipped to react quickly. Regular exercise, particularly activities that enhance agility and coordination, can significantly improve reaction time. Stronger muscles can respond more quickly to signals from the brain, and better flexibility can allow for a wider range of motion, letting you react more efficiently to external stimuli. Another key factor is cognitive abilities. This refers to your brain's capacity to process information. This includes focus, attention span, and decision-making skills. The more focused you are, the faster your brain can process information and send signals to your muscles. Practicing mindfulness, meditation, or any cognitive training exercises can help improve these skills, and consequently, your reaction time. When your brain works faster, the process of recognizing the signal and reacting to it becomes more efficient.
Then there's the type of sport. The requirements for reaction time vary considerably across different sports. For example, sports like boxing or table tennis, which are characterized by rapid-fire exchanges, demand faster reaction times. A baseball pitcher needs a quick reaction time to field a ball, and a soccer player needs a quick reaction time to block a shot or respond to a pass. Understanding the specific demands of your sport helps you to focus your training efforts. Training should be targeted to the specific types of stimuli and responses that are most common in your sport. The age factor is another one. Reaction time generally improves during childhood and adolescence, peaks in early adulthood, and gradually declines with age. However, this does not mean that older athletes cannot compete. Consistent training and targeted exercises can help mitigate age-related decline. The rate of decline varies among individuals. Lastly, sleep and nutrition are crucial. Adequate sleep and a balanced diet significantly affect reaction time. Lack of sleep can slow down reaction times and impair cognitive function, while a healthy diet provides the necessary nutrients for optimal brain function. Make sure you get enough rest and eat well to help your body and brain function at their best. Hydration is also important. Dehydration can reduce reaction time as well. Staying hydrated helps to maintain cognitive function and overall body performance.
How to Improve Your Reaction Time: Training and Techniques
Ready to get those reflexes firing on all cylinders? Here’s how you can improve your reaction time with some effective training techniques. Improving reaction time is not just a case of luck, it's something you can train and develop. Several drills and strategies can help sharpen your reflexes and give you a competitive edge. The first thing you can do is to practice reaction drills. These are exercises designed to simulate game-like situations. You can use visual cues (like a flashing light or a colored object) or auditory cues (like a buzzer or a shout) and respond as quickly as possible. For instance, in baseball, you can practice hitting pitches from a pitching machine set to vary the speed and location of the pitches. In basketball, you can practice responding to passes or shots. These drills help to enhance your ability to perceive and respond to different stimuli. Consistently practicing these drills is a direct route to improving reaction time. Plyometric training is also very beneficial. Plyometrics are exercises that involve explosive movements, like jumping, bounding, or throwing. These drills train your muscles to react quickly and powerfully. These types of exercises improve your nervous system's ability to activate muscles rapidly. Regular plyometric training improves both your reaction time and your overall athletic performance. It's about training your body to be as explosive and reactive as possible.
Then there are cognitive training exercises. These are mental exercises designed to improve focus, attention, and decision-making skills. These exercises could include brain-training games or activities that challenge your mental processing speed. By working on your cognitive abilities, you can improve the speed at which you process information. Regular cognitive training helps improve your response speed. Visual training exercises can also be very helpful. These exercises help improve your ability to quickly process visual information. This includes eye-tracking exercises and activities that improve peripheral vision. Improved visual processing can significantly enhance your reaction time, especially in sports where visual cues are critical. Also, incorporate sport-specific training. This means tailoring your training to the demands of your specific sport. If you're a tennis player, for instance, you can practice drills that mimic match situations, such as reacting to serves or groundstrokes. For baseball players, incorporate drills designed to respond to different pitches and swing appropriately. These types of drills ensure that your training is directly relevant to your game performance. Consistency is key. Regularly practice these techniques. Regular training, combined with a healthy lifestyle, will provide lasting results. You should aim for consistent workouts several times a week. Make sure you get enough sleep, eat healthy, and stay hydrated. These efforts combine to create a solid training base.
The Role of Technology in Measuring and Improving Reaction Time
Technology has revolutionized nearly every aspect of sports, and reaction time is no exception. Modern tools offer unprecedented ways to measure, analyze, and improve your reflexes. Let’s explore how technology is used in this arena. The use of technology is twofold, it helps to measure the reaction time and in training programs. One of the main tools is reaction time testing devices. These devices use light, sound, or touch to provide stimuli, and they measure the time it takes for an athlete to respond. These devices are used across various sports and help quantify an athlete’s reflexes. You can then use these measurements to create training plans that are specific to the athlete's needs. The devices provide objective data that can track your progress and help to identify areas for improvement. Some examples include reaction time timers, apps, and specialized computer programs that you can use. Also, motion capture technology helps analyze an athlete's movement in real-time. This helps in detecting and evaluating movement patterns and the time taken for an athlete to react. By analyzing the data, coaches can refine training methods, correct any improper movements, and optimize the athlete's performance. The information generated by motion capture systems can be used to improve the efficiency of an athlete's movement. Technology is also used in virtual reality (VR) and augmented reality (AR) training. These immersive technologies create simulated environments that allow athletes to practice their reaction time in a controlled, realistic setting. VR can simulate game-like scenarios and track the athlete's performance in real-time. AR can overlay digital information on the real world, providing dynamic training options. Both of these technologies help to provide realistic training simulations and increase reaction time. Another use is performance analytics software. This software analyzes data from different sources, such as training sessions, games, and wearable sensors, to provide detailed insights into an athlete's performance. This data helps coaches and athletes understand how quickly they are reacting and where to improve. By analyzing your strengths and weaknesses, you can focus on exercises that improve your reaction time. In summary, technology continues to play a vital role in measuring and improving reaction time.
